Airport runs and longer distance planning
Airport travel needs a little more planning than seat numbers alone. Once suitcases, hand luggage and child seats are added, the layout matters just as much as passenger count. That is why it is worth discussing the full trip rather than simply picking the largest vehicle available.
For journeys heading out via the A19 or across to larger regional routes, an automatic minibus can be a useful choice for a calmer drive, especially on longer transfers. If the trip includes an early start, multiple pickups or a return leg later in the day, keeping the vehicle matched to the route can make the whole plan run more smoothly.
Events, occasions and shared journeys
Minibuses are regularly used for weddings, match days, family celebrations and group weekends where timing matters. In those cases, practical details like where the vehicle will wait, whether the venue has space to turn, and how long loading takes can have a real effect on the day.
If you are travelling to coastal spots, country venues or busy town centres, it helps to think ahead about access and drop off points. A well matched minibus keeps the journey simpler for everyone, and if the event also needs a van for equipment or a second support vehicle, we can help with that too.

Can I drive a larger minibus on a standard licence?
That depends on the model and the licence held by the driver. If you are unsure, ask before booking and we will help point you to a suitable option.
Do I need to consider luggage space as well as seats?
It is best to think about both seat count and luggage room, especially for airport or weekend travel. A full passenger load can change what fits comfortably.
